is N-Scrypt.. really worth considering? looks full of flaws logically...
by
HysonCorp
on 24/03/2014, 09:56:42 UTC

Look this way.

RAM is cheap, way cheaper than most components in an ASIC device, the only reason they are not there, is caused people didn't add more than required.

Example, if more coins use N-scrypt, then it will just be another year before ASIC includes them too.
heck, if I am a scrypt ASIC developer, (which I am not, I do something else related), I will just add that to my device and call it a perk.


I have looked at many angles.. but I cannot see how N-scrypt is even going to be any different from Scrypt.
How is that .. ASIC resistant?  I mean, Litecoin was 'suppose' to be the ASIC resistance to SHA-256, look now.
and N-Scrypt is Waaaaaaaay easier to add comparing to the switch from Sha256 to Scrypt..

can anyone give me a point in the right direction?

but right now, it looks like just a marketing theme only.. am i right?
